Research and Planning
The first step is to gather information. Use online resources such as urbex forums, social media groups, and dedicated websites. Historical maps and city archives can also reveal old tunnels and caves that are no longer in use. Local libraries and historical societies are valuable sources of knowledge about underground structures in your area.
Safety and Legality
Always prioritize safety. Many underground sites are unstable, contain hazardous materials, or are difficult to access. Never explore alone, and always inform someone about your plans. Additionally, be aware of legal restrictions. Entering private property or restricted areas without permission can lead to legal trouble. Respect signs and barriers, and seek permission when possible.
Locating Hidden Caves and Tunnels
Once you have done your research, look for clues that indicate underground structures:
- Old maps showing underground passages
- Architectural features like manhole covers or vent shafts
- Historical photographs or reports
- Local legends or stories about secret tunnels
Tools and Equipment
Equip yourself with essential tools:
- Flashlight and headlamp
- Protective clothing and gloves
- Map and compass or GPS device
- Camera for documentation
- Rope and ladder for difficult access points
Exploring Responsibly
During exploration, follow these guidelines:
- Enter with a buddy whenever possible
- Check the stability of structures before entering
- Leave no trace—do not damage or remove anything
- Be cautious of air quality and potential hazards
